Opportunities and Prospects When Buying an Auto Body Shop
Acquiring an established auto body shop offers excellent future prospects now more than ever. The market for professional paintwork is continuously growing, driven by increasing vehicle fleets and rising quality demands. As a craft business in the automotive sector, modern auto body shops are evolving into technologically advanced centers of expertise for surface refinement.
The industry benefits from several stable growth drivers: on one hand, the average vehicle usage period is increasing, leading to higher renovation needs. On the other hand, new paint technologies and environmentally friendly processes are opening up additional business opportunities. Preparation and Acquisition Process
The path to owning your own paint shop requires a systematic due diligence. Special attention is given to analyzing the technical equipment, environmental regulations, and employee qualifications. The workshop setup should be modern and future-proof, as new investments in this area can incur significant costs.
The valuation of an auto body shop is based on various factors: alongside classic key figures such as revenue and EBIT, the quality of the location, catchment area, and competitive environment also play a decisive role.
Implementation and Next Steps
The actual acquisition requires a well-thought-out integration concept. Central to this is securing the know-how of existing employees, who often have years of experience and valuable customer relationships.
The financing can be structured through various components. In addition to traditional bank loans, special funding programs for business succession are often available.
